Change
Added MCP Registry publisher-auth provenance to sweep entries, including observed namespace, auth method, verification timestamp, policy version, canonical evidence hash, and an Ed25519-signed AX scan receipt bound to score export.
Evidence
test: pnpm vitest run src/mcp-runner.test.ts; pnpm type-check; pnpm lint; pnpm build; pnpm test. diff: 3 files changed, 194 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-).
